Metal salt induced synthesis of hybrid metal core-siloxane shell nanoparticles and siloxane nanowires

Chemical Communications : Chem Comm
Anubha GoyalPulickel M Ajayan

Abstract

We demonstrate a one-step method for synthesizing hybrid siloxane nanowires and metal (gold, silver) core-siloxane shell nanoparticles at room temperature by mixing a metal salt with an octadecylsilane solution. This method avoids the use of pre-synthesized nanoparticles and allows us to tailor the shape of the nanostructures.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
